Создание своего клиента

deonis

Новичок
Создание своего клиента

Такой вопрос.
MySQL лежит на серваке у прова. Доступ к нему разрешен только локальный с помощью пхп скриптов.
Мне надо под виндой на dephi написать коиента, который должен получать данные с сервера.
На сколько рационально писать обращение клиента к пхп скриптам, которые выполняют различные действия на его запрос, а затем отдают ему необходимые данные или просто результаты?

Одным словом организуется сервер на MySQL+PHP. а клиент уже под локальную ОС пишется.

З.Ы. Возможности поставить свой сервер в инете и под него написать уже нормальный сервер, например на С, нет :mad:
 

slach

Новичок
ну в принципе если не предполагается серьезных загрузок...

и провайдер дает возможность запускать php скрипты локально с помощью бинарного php-интерпритатора...
(что то вроде /usr/local/php-bin/php -q script.php)

тогда посмотри Мануал на тему socket functions
http://www.php.net/manual/en/ref.sockets.php

сейчас написать на PHP небольшой демон, который слушает сокет и перенаправляет ВСЕ что приходит в один сокет ...
на другой сокет... и обратно
IMHO не такая уж страшная задача...

и тогда в дельфовых компонентах можно пользовать тот же Zeos в котором прописывать параметры коннекта к MySQL хост и порт которые будут прослушиваться твоим "прокси"

а писать туеву хучу маленьких скриптов, которые каждый твой запрос обрабатывают по разному, да еще и обратно данные возвращают... IMHO это нерационально...
 
Сверху